Covina High School to Unveil New Aviation and Aerospace CTE Classroom
WHAT: Covina-Valley Unified School District will celebrate the opening of Covina High School’s cutting-edge aviation and aerospace career technical education (CTE) classroom, which is designed to provide students with hands-on learning opportunities and real-world experience. The CTE pathway introduces students to the fundamentals of aviation and aerospace while preparing them for future careers in the field.

DETAILS: The event will include a ribbon-cutting ceremony, tours of the classroom, and demonstrations of the pathway’s new high-tech flight simulator. Superintendent Dr. Elizabeth Eminhizer will emcee the ceremony, with remarks from the Board of Education, recognitions from civic and state leaders, and a performance by the Covina High Jazz Band.
